Joules

Joules was founded in 1989 in Market Harborough by Tom Joule, who began selling colourful countrywear at outdoor events. The brand launched its own clothing line in 1999, opened its first store in 2000, and introduced Little Joule and Baby Joule in 2008 and 2009, respectively. By 2018, Joules had more than 120 UK stores and had expanded into homeware.​ In November 2022, Joules went into administration. Next, in partnership with Joule, bought Joules for £34m in December 2022, taking a 74% stake and preserving 1,450 jobs and 100 stores. Joules now lists 56 stores on its website and operates on Next’s Total Platform.​
